Key Facts
- After Love's instance of is recorded as album[3].
- After Love's genre is jazz[4].
- After Love followed Margy Pargy[5].
- Among the performers on After Love was Dave Burrell[6].
- After Love's record label is recorded as America Records[7].
- After Love was published on 1971[8].
